package main
import (
"flag"
"fmt"
"io"
"log/slog"
"maps"
"os"
"slices"
"strings"
"github.com/jpappel/atlas/cmd"
"github.com/jpappel/atlas/pkg/data"
"github.com/jpappel/atlas/pkg/query"
"github.com/jpappel/atlas/pkg/shell"
"github.com/jpappel/atlas/pkg/util"
)
const VERSION = "0.4.1"
const ExitCommand = 2 // exit because of a command parsing error
func addGlobalFlagUsage(fs *flag.FlagSet) func() {
return func() {
f := fs.Output()
fmt.Fprintln(f, "Usage of", fs.Name())
fs.PrintDefaults()
fmt.Fprintln(f, "\nGlobal Flags:")
flag.PrintDefaults()
}
}
func main() {
globalFlags := cmd.GlobalFlags{}
cmd.SetupGlobalFlags(flag.CommandLine, &globalFlags)
indexFs := flag.NewFlagSet("index", flag.ExitOnError)
queryFs := flag.NewFlagSet("query", flag.ExitOnError)
shellFs := flag.NewFlagSet("debug", flag.ExitOnError)
serverFs := flag.NewFlagSet("server", flag.ExitOnError)
completionsFs := flag.NewFlagSet("completions", flag.ContinueOnError)
// set default usage for flagsets without subcommands
shellFs.Usage = addGlobalFlagUsage(shellFs)
serverFs.Usage = addGlobalFlagUsage(serverFs)
flag.Parse()
args := flag.Args()
queryFlags := cmd.QueryFlags{Outputer: query.DefaultOutput{}}
indexFlags := cmd.IndexFlags{}
serverFlags := cmd.ServerFlags{Port: 8080}
if len(args) < 1 {
fmt.Fprintln(os.Stderr, "No Command provided")
cmd.PrintHelp()
fmt.Fprintln(flag.CommandLine.Output(), "\nGlobal Flags:")
flag.PrintDefaults()
os.Exit(ExitCommand)
}
command := args[0]
switch command {
case "query", "q":
cmd.SetupQueryFlags(args[1:], queryFs, &queryFlags, globalFlags.DateFormat)
case "index", "i":
cmd.SetupIndexFlags(args[1:], indexFs, &indexFlags)
case "server":
cmd.SetupServerFlags(args[1:], serverFs, &serverFlags)
case "completions":
completionsFs.Parse(args[1:])
case "help":
cmd.PrintHelp()
flag.PrintDefaults()
return
case "shell":
shellFs.Parse(args[1:])
default:
fmt.Fprintln(os.Stderr, "Unrecognized command: ", command)
suggestedCommand, ok := util.Nearest(
command,
slices.Collect(maps.Keys(cmd.CommandHelp)),
util.LevensteinDistance, 3,
)
if ok {
fmt.Fprintf(os.Stderr, "Did you mean %s?\n\n", suggestedCommand)
}
cmd.PrintHelp()
os.Exit(ExitCommand)
}
slogLevel := &slog.LevelVar{}
loggerOpts := &slog.HandlerOptions{Level: slogLevel}
switch globalFlags.LogLevel {
case "debug":
slogLevel.Set(slog.LevelDebug)
loggerOpts.AddSource = true
case "info":
slogLevel.Set(slog.LevelInfo)
case "warn":
slogLevel.Set(slog.LevelWarn)
case "error":
slogLevel.Set(slog.LevelError)
default:
fmt.Fprintln(os.Stderr, "Unrecognized log level:", globalFlags.LogLevel)
os.Exit(ExitCommand)
}
var logFile *os.File
var err error
switch globalFlags.LogFile {
case "":
logFile = os.Stderr
case "-":
logFile = os.Stdout
default:
logFile, err = os.Create(globalFlags.LogFile)
if err != nil {
fmt.Fprintf(os.Stderr, "Cannot use log file `%s`: %s", globalFlags.LogFile, err)
os.Exit(1)
}
defer logFile.Close()
}
var logHandler slog.Handler
if globalFlags.LogJson {
logHandler = slog.NewJSONHandler(logFile, loggerOpts)
} else {
// strip time
loggerOpts.ReplaceAttr = func(groups []string, a slog.Attr) slog.Attr {
if a.Key == slog.TimeKey && len(groups) == 0 {
return slog.Attr{}
}
return a
}
logHandler = slog.NewTextHandler(logFile, loggerOpts)
}
logger := slog.New(logHandler)
slog.SetDefault(logger)
querier := data.NewQuery(globalFlags.DBPath)
// command specific
var exitCode int
switch command {
case "query", "q":
searchQuery := strings.Join(queryFs.Args(), " ")
exitCode = int(cmd.RunQuery(globalFlags, queryFlags, querier, searchQuery))
case "index", "i":
exitCode = int(cmd.RunIndex(globalFlags, indexFlags, querier))
case "server":
exitCode = int(cmd.RunServer(serverFlags, querier))
case "completions":
lang := completionsFs.Arg(0)
switch lang {
case "zsh":
cmd.ZshCompletions()
default:
fmt.Fprintf(os.Stderr, "Unrecognized completion language `%s`\n", lang)
fmt.Fprintf(os.Stderr, "Usage %s completions <language>\n", os.Args[0])
fmt.Fprintln(os.Stderr, "Supported languages: zsh")
exitCode = 2
}
case "shell":
state := make(shell.State)
env := make(map[string]string)
env["workers"] = fmt.Sprint(globalFlags.NumWorkers)
env["db_path"] = globalFlags.DBPath
env["index_root"] = globalFlags.IndexRoot
env["version"] = VERSION
interpreter := shell.NewInterpreter(state, env, globalFlags.NumWorkers, querier)
if err := interpreter.Run(); err != nil && err != io.EOF {
slog.Error("Fatal error occured", slog.String("err", err.Error()))
exitCode = 1
}
}
querier.Close()
os.Exit(exitCode)
}
